Duck Hunting Teens Rescued After Being Stuck Chest-High in Mud


DYERSBURG, Tennessee - Two teenage duck hunters who became mired in mud up to their chests were freed by rescuers in West Tennessee.
Taylor Cole, 19, and Adam Davis, 18, both of the Finley area, had gone to check the water level near a duck blind Monday evening, the Dyer County Sheriff's department .
